The name Sikkim is derived from an ancient Sanskrit word meaning mountainous landand was coined by Nepalese settlers hundreds of years ago. The province which spreads out below Mount Khanchendzonga in the Eastern Himalayas is arguably one of the most beautiful tea growing regions of the world. This mountain at 8540 meters above sea level soars into the heavens and as such is revered by the Sikkimese as a protective deity. Sikkim is also home to thunderously flowing rivers dense forests and lush valleys. It is in amongst these valleys that the Nepalese besides giving a name to the place introduceda system of terraced cultivation by cutting fields into the mountainsides like great giant steps. It is on these terraces that you will find Temi tea estate considered by many to be the pride of Sikkim. Temi Estate was first planted in 1969.

Type of Tea | Quantity of Tea | Water Temp | Steeping Time |
White | 3-5g per cup | 70c | 5-6 mins |
Green | 3-5g per cup | 75c | 2-5 mins |
Black | 3-5g per cup | 95c | 4-6 mins |
Oolong | 3-5g per cup | 95c | 5-8 mins |
Pu-erh | 3-5g per cup | 95c | 4-6 mins |
